Dear Joanna

Thank you for your enquiry.

The local authority responsible for collecting Council Tax in this area is
High Peak Borough Council [1]www.highpeak.gov.uk

While, of course, members of the Parish Council are indeed required to pay
Council Tax (to HPBC), the Parish Council has no visibility of that
process and thus has no records of it. 

The element of the overall Council Tax (known as 'Precept') which is
allocated to the Parish Council to spend each year is collected from
residents on our behalf by HPBC, who simply then send to the Parish
Council the bulk amount which they have collected on our behalf. HPBC does
not divulge to us who has or has not paid, nor should they.
